Guidelines
● The maximum resolution for content sharing via the Polycom CSS plug-in is HD720p5.
● The Polycom CSS plug-in supports H.263 and H.264 video protocols for content sharing.
● SVC-enabled endpoints use the AVC (H.264) protocol for sharing content.
● Content can be shared between different types of endpoints, using different network protocols
(H.323, SIP and ISDN/PSTN).
● TIP content is not supported.
● Lync 2013 is supported.
● ICE is not supported.
Configuring the MCU for Content Sharing via the Polycom CSS Plug-in
You can configure the MCU for content sharing via the Polycom CSS plug-in by setting the following
parameters:
● Setting the BLOCK_CONTENT_LEGACY_FOR_LYNC system flag
● Setting the Content parameters in the conference Profile
Setting the System Flag
By configuring the system flag BLOCK_CONTENT_LEGACY_FOR_LYNC you control the system
behavior in an environment where some Lync clients use the Polycom CSS plug-in and some do not. This
flag must be manually added to the system configuration to change its value.
● When set to NO (default), Content is sent to all Lync clients over the video channel, including those
with the Polycom CSS plug-in installed, even when the Send Content to Legacy Endpoints is
disabled.
Other, non-Lync legacy endpoints will not be affected by this flag and will receive content according
to the Send Content to Legacy Endpoints settings in the conference Profile.
● When set to YES, Content is not sent to Lync clients over the video channel including those with the
Polycom CSS plug-in installed, even when the Send Content to Legacy Endpoints is enabled.
Other, non-Lync legacy endpoints will not be affected by this flag and will receive content according
to the Send Content to Legacy Endpoints settings in the conference Profile.
